Jon’s background includes a successful sixteen-year sales and executive management
career in the automatic identification and data collection industries, where hiring
top talent was one of his chief initiatives. He served as:
- Vice President of Sales & Marketing — Lowry Computer Products
- Vice President, General Manager — Weber Marking Systems
- Vice President of Sales and Marketing,
AIDC — Paxar-Monarch
His professional experience gives him a unique business perspective; he knows the
marketplace and what it takes to win.

Jon always sets the bar high. He is not only competitive in business but on a personal
level as well. He has achieved national success in master’s level pole vault competition.
He was the 2004 national outdoor champion and took second place in the indoor championship
in Boston. Jon enjoys coaching others to achieve success. He established a local
training center for young vaulters, and he volunteers his time as a track coach
for Mason High School.
